The cheapest way to get from Pacific Pines to Hope Island is to line 714 bus and line 709 bus which costs $2 and takes 51 min.
The fastest way to get from Pacific Pines to Hope Island is to taxi which takes 13 min and costs $40 - $55.
No, there is no direct bus from Pacific Pines to Hope Island. However, there are services departing from Pitcairn Way near Beerwah St and arriving at Cova Bvd at Hope Island Rd via Helensvale stop A.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 51 min.
The distance between Pacific Pines and Hope Island is 14 km. The road distance is 13.4 km.
The best way to get from Pacific Pines to Hope Island without a car is to line 714 bus and train and line 711 bus which takes 39 min and costs $3.
It takes approximately 39 min to get from Pacific Pines to Hope Island, including transfers.
